@tundewoods
I am sure you will agree with me that the site could benefit from the following touch-ups:

1) Our story: Rather than provide links to separate pages, I would make this a tab view. Then hide/display the appropriate pages when the tabs are clicked. I am thinking aesthetics and better download times, especially for those who use cybercafes. Tabs alone would eliminate trips to the server

2) Our photos: I would use smaller thumbnails which when clicked would expand to the bigger ones. I would also use lightbox 2 as that has "next" and "previous" buttons. Again, I am thinking about those with low bandwidth. Besides, you get to save some real estate, page-wise.

3) Instead of links to pages like "video" and "guestbook", maybe you can have an icon with the links. This would also help beautify the pages concerned.

4) Guestbook: Maybe it's just my eyes, but the white bubbles seemed to bleed into the cpl's background. I don't know what colour to use but I think the white needs to be a bit deeper.

5) Psquare video: Okay, this is personal preference but one the twin's teeth is really pronounced in the video. Looks more like fangs and are very scary to me (reminds me of dracula). I personally would go for another video but of course, this one might be your client's preference.

Other than the above, good job and use of javascript libraries for some eye candy!

@uspry1
I actually did. Read my post carefully. Just in case you missed it, I said, "lightbox 2" and not "lightbox". And yes, there is a difference, the main difference being again, that whereas with lightbox 1, you just click on a thumbnail, the photo shows and all you can do is close it, with lightbox 2, you can actually start a slideshow as each photo comes with a "next" and "previous" button. This, I am sure you will agree, is better than opening and closing one photo at a time.
